Output e837afc18dfed1b4bb089e6becca5f77dcb0678e7342d65f9733bf260a63d04e:3

value
190622827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5edeae41b91036ffcab0e37436b06b1a04553f OP_EQUAL
address
MDQNRcUiZA8PVK8t7GJ6fqTB7HQDcSLAay
transaction
e837afc18dfed1b4bb089e6becca5f77dcb0678e7342d65f9733bf260a63d04e
spent
true